There are not much strict rules when it comes to the shirts that one is supposed to wear when riding horses. The rule of comfort usually would dictate what type of shirt one would wear during horseback riding. And unless you are riding for a horse show, a shirt that fits you perfectly would suit you just fine. The color of your shirt might even be more important especially when you are going out on a trail where it is advisable that you choose to wear shirts of bright colors for better visibility.
Other clothing accessories such as vests are more for function rather than form. A vest keeps the rider warmer without restricting the rider’s arm movements so much. And in cases of extreme cold temperatures, you may opt to wear winter coats which are specifically designed for horseback riding. These winter coats are roomy through the shoulders and have gussets so they spread over the saddle, rather than tucking under your seat, to allow less disturbance when riding.
Other optional garments may include your helmet cover to keep your head warmer especially when the wind blows by your face when riding, and winter riding gloves for the same function of keeping your warmth in.
